Removal Procedure
Table 1
Required Tools
Tool Part Number Part Description Qty
A 439-3940 Link Bracket 2
B 1U-9200 Lever Puller Hoist -
C 1P-2420 Transmission Stand -
D - Loctite 5188 - Start by:a. Release the system pressure.b. Remove the final drive and the wheel.c. Remove the rear axle.
Personal injury or death can result from improper lifting or blocking.When a hoist or jack is used to lift any part or component, stand clear of the area. Be sure the hoist or jack has the correct capacity to lift a component. Install blocks or stands before performance of any work under a heavy component.Approximate weights of the components are shown. Clean all surfaces where parts are to be installed.
Care must be taken to ensure that fluids are contained during performance of inspection, maintenance, testing, adjusting, and repair of the product. Be prepared to collect the fluid with suitable containers before opening any compartment or disassembling any component containing fluids.Refer to Special Publication, NENG2500, "Dealer Service Tool Catalog" for tools and supplies suitable to collect and contain fluids on Cat® products.Dispose of all fluids according to local regulations and mandates.
Illustration 1 g06134868
Typical Example
Attach Tooling (A) to axle (1). Attach Tooling (B) to Tooling (A) and a suitable lifting device to lift axle (1). The weight of axle (1) is approximately 666 kg (1468 lb).
Illustration 2 g06134871
Use Tooling (B) and a suitable lifting device to rotate axle (1). Place axle (1) onto Tooling (C) in a vertical position as shown in Illustration 2.
Secure axle (1) onto Tooling (C) using appropriate size bolts.
Illustration 3 g06134874
Attach Tooling (A) and a suitable lifting device to remove axle housing (3) from axle (1). Remove bolts (2) and axle housing (3). The weight of axle housing (3) is approximately 138 kg (304 lb).
Personal injury can result from being struck by parts propelled by a released spring force.Make sure to wear all necessary protective equipment.Follow the recommended procedure and use all recommended tooling to release the spring force.
Illustration 4 g06134875
Remove retaining ring (4) and hub (5).
Illustration 5 g06134876
Remove plate (6) and friction disc (7).
Illustration 6 g06134877
Remove springs (9) and (10) from dowels (8).
Illustration 7 g06134878
Remove brake piston (11), ring seals (12), and (13).
Repeat step 2 through step 8 for the remaining service brake. The weight of the remaining assembly is approximately 300 kg (661 lb).Installation Procedure
Install the service brake in the reverse order of removal.
Illustration 8 g06134935
Apply Tooling (D) to the mating surface of the differential housing and the axle housing.
Tighten bolts (2) to a torque of 300 40 N m (221 30 lb ft).
